PRETRIAL JUSTICE INSTITUTE, founded in 1976, is a community nonprofit that reported $1.7M in total revenue in fiscal year 2023. Revenue decreased 18% compared to the prior year. Expenses of $2.2M exceeded revenue, resulting in a 28% operating deficit.

Mission

TO PROMOTE RESEARCH AND DEVELOPMENT, THE EXCHANGE OF IDEAS AND ISSUES, AND PROFESSIONAL COMPETENCE IN THE FIELD OF CRIMINAL JUSTICE TO INCLUDE, BUT NOT BE LIMITED TO, THE AREAS OF PRETRIAL SERVICES, DIVERSION, INCARCERATION POPULATION, AND RISK ASSESSMENT, TO ADVOCATE FOR THE ESTABLISHMENT OF RESPONSIBLE LAWS AND AGENCIES TO PROVIDE SUCH SERVICES, TO PROVIDE A REGULAR MEANS OF COMMUNICATION AMONG SUCH AGENCIES, TO PROVIDE RESEARCH AND STUDIES IN SUCH AREAS OF JUSTICE, AND TO DEVELOP AND IMPLEMENT TRAINING MATERIALS AND TECHNIQUES FOR THOSE ENGAGED IN DELIVERING SUCH SERVICES.
